Output de7a82946d08af940cca71b87ea7d43ee299d9d70bdff3d520d720b4cee03f84:100

value
24547315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aed40615f4526be3b750d296a3e3b894d6f21a37 OP_EQUAL
address
MPqZoUiTWeCMV6gZok7ig7a5Po3vgXuyUb
transaction
de7a82946d08af940cca71b87ea7d43ee299d9d70bdff3d520d720b4cee03f84
spent
true